about

The intersection of classical, jazz, metal, and free improvisation might not be the first place you think of to find the composer of a new album of chamber music, but it’s exactly where you will find Aaron Jay Myers. From Andriessen to Zorn, his new album, Late Night Banter, covers a lot of ground, all of it vintage Myers: stylistic diversity, rhythmic tenacity, and explorative harmonic palette of a quintessentially eclectic composer. Featuring some of Boston’s top-shelf talent, this program is a spellbinding journey through Myers’s far out musical imagination.

The album starts with NorthStar Duo’s interpretation of Save One Life, You Save The World Entire. The rapid alternations between pensive harmonies and explosive rhythmic complexity (indicative of much of Myers’s music) are on display in full force. It has been said that a classical string quartet is like an after-dinner conversation. Well, Late Night Banter pushes us into the wee hours and politeness left the table much earlier.

You Get On My Nerves, And I Don’t Like Your Hat offers a wry nod not only to fans of Star Trek but also a moment of respite from the intense rhythmic drive. Four solo voices deftly navigate Myers’s freewheeling harmonic language that manages to sound consonant at every turn.

Narrowing down to solo voice for the emotional core of the album – while simultaneously revealing his passion for the various qualities of lichens – Lichens III highlights timbre and texture. Taking vocal techniques to the extremes to create a haunting sound world, soprano Stephanie Lamprea, who is no stranger to contemporary vocal performance, has no problem navigating lyrical fluidity and rhythmic complexity, traditional singing and guttural vocalizations.

The final word on the program goes, perhaps unexpectedly, to Perception Stains Reality. Myers breaks out the electric guitars and, backed by drumset, shows that underlying everything we have heard so far is a single voice, rich in musical complexities no matter the genre.

Originally from Baltimore, MD, Aaron Jay Myers is a Boston based composer, guitarist, and educator. He has been commissioned and had music performed by many musicians and ensembles across the United States. As a guitarist, he has performed a variety of music including punk, metal, flamenco, classical, jazz, and more. He is founder of the hardcore punk band, Niffin and the avant-metal band, Kraanerg. He has been giving private guitar lessons since 2002, and currently teaches at home and at various music schools in the greater Boston Area. Myers holds BM and MM in Composition degrees from Towson University and The Boston Conservatory. He studied guitar with Maurice Arenas and Troy King. He studied composition with Dave Ballou, William Kleinsasser, Jan Swafford, and Marti Epstein. He has had additional composition studies with Nicholas Vines and Roger Reynolds.
